Design and Build Quality

When it comes to design, the Phone Tripod and Selfie Stick stands out with its extendable capability, reaching up to 74.8 inches for impressive shots. This tripod is also ultra-portable, folding down to just 13.4 inches. In contrast, the Wireless Camera Remote is compact and lightweight, designed to fit easily on a keychain or in a pocket. Although the remote is small, it lacks the physical presence of a tripod, making it less versatile for various shooting scenarios. The tripod's anti-slip grip ensures stability, while the remote is designed for convenient hands-free operation.

Features and Functionality

The Phone Tripod and Selfie Stick boasts a 360° rotating ball head, enabling users to capture shots in portrait, landscape, and panoramic formats. The tripod can also switch between tripod and monopod modes, making it suitable for both selfies and group photos. On the other hand, the Wireless Camera Remote emphasizes ease of use, allowing users to take photos from a distance of up to 30 feet. While the remote is compatible with a wide range of devices, including various iPhone and Android models, it does not provide the same level of creative control as the tripod.

Compatibility

Compatibility is a crucial factor for both products. The Phone Tripod and Selfie Stick accommodates any smartphone between 2.5 to 4 inches wide, and its built-in 1/4” screw mount allows it to support DSLRs and other cameras. This makes it a versatile tool for any photography setup. The Wireless Camera Remote is equally compatible, working with a wide variety of devices, including the latest iPhone models and Samsung Galaxy phones. However, its functionality is primarily limited to triggering photos rather than supporting different camera types.
